First cases of Zika virus-infected US blood donors outside states with areas of active transmission.

Abstract

BACKGROUND

Zika virus (ZIKV) is transmitted by Aedes mosquitos and can result in severe congenital and adult neurologic abnormalities. ZIKV has rapidly spread northward through Central America and the Caribbean and autochthonous cases have been identified in the continental United States. High rates of ZIKA RNA positivity were detected in blood donors during previous epidemics. ZIKV transmission by transfused blood from healthy donor components has been a growing concern.

STUDY DESIGN AND METHODS

Individual-donation aliquots of plasma from volunteer blood donors were tested individually with an investigational Procleix ZIKV assay. Initially reactive samples were tested for ZIKV RNA in plasma and red blood cells (RBCs) and for ZIKV-specific antibodies in serum. A confirmed positive classification required confirmation of RNA and/or detection of ZIKV antibodies in index and/or follow-up samples.

RESULTS

Between September 19 and November 30, 2016, a total of 466,834 donations were screened for ZIKV RNA. Five donors (one in approx. 93,000) were reactive for ZIKV RNA by both the Procleix ZIKV assay and supplemental testing. The donations were collected outside areas considered as having active transmission, and all five donors had travel exposures. A lookback case demonstrated no infection despite transfusion of a Zika IgG-positive platelet (PLT) component with probable low levels of ZIKV RNA.

CONCLUSIONS

This report describes the first ZIKV-positive donors detected outside areas with active transmission. These donors most likely represent travel-acquired "tail-end infections" with prolonged RBC-associated ZIKV RNA. The lack of transmission to the recipient of an apheresis PLT may suggest that these units are not infectious.

摘要

背景

寨卡病毒(ZIKV)通过伊蚊传播,可导致严重的先天性和成人神经系统异常。ZIKV已迅速向北传播至中美洲和加勒比地区,并且在美国大陆已发现本地病例。在之前的疫情期间,献血者中寨卡病毒RNA阳性率较高。通过健康献血者成分的输血传播ZIKV一直是人们日益关注的问题。

研究设计与方法

使用研究性的Procleix ZIKV检测法对志愿者献血者的单份血浆样本进行单独检测。对最初反应性样本检测血浆和红细胞(RBC)中的ZIKV RNA以及血清中的ZIKV特异性抗体。确诊阳性分类需要在索引样本和/或随访样本中确认RNA和/或检测到ZIKV抗体。

结果

在2016年9月19日至11月30日期间,共筛查了466,834份献血样本中的ZIKV RNA。通过Procleix ZIKV检测法和补充检测,有5名献血者(约每93,000名中有1名)的ZIKV RNA呈反应性。这些献血样本采自被认为没有活跃传播的地区之外,并且所有5名献血者都有旅行接触史。回顾性病例显示,尽管输注了可能ZIKV RNA水平较低的寨卡IgG阳性血小板(PLT)成分,但并未发生感染。

结论

本报告描述了在有活跃传播的地区之外首次检测到的ZIKV阳性献血者。这些献血者很可能代表旅行获得的“末期感染”,伴有与红细胞相关的ZIKV RNA延长。单采血小板输给受血者后未发生传播,这可能表明这些单位没有传染性。
